Transaction 27c8170835c2ede5cf97d30f0c681d981c23c53ee3532b01e25df9144d103a8a

1 Input
2 Outputs
  • 27c8170835c2ede5cf97d30f0c681d981c23c53ee3532b01e25df9144d103a8a:0
  • value  1001638
    address  3QRXFDT7rHCRcZCjVDbyVzQzq9cBMmt7By
  • 27c8170835c2ede5cf97d30f0c681d981c23c53ee3532b01e25df9144d103a8a:1
  • value  2625325
    address  1BWrmcRKBhCZn4hw3uAETK6ikPjz9ggTRi